844827026 | MDU6SXNzdWU4NDQ4MjcwMjY= | 5094 | exact align should support a tolerance for agreement in coordinates | bennyrowland 5189118 | closed | 0 | 2 | 2021-03-30T16:21:59Z | 2021-03-31T20:00:40Z | 2021-03-31T20:00:40Z | NONE | What happened:
Using xrft to do 2D Fourier transforms of DataArrays, the coords for transformed axes are modified along with the data. If we do both a forward and inverse transformation, the values are fractionally different to those from the original data, which causes What you expected to happen:
Minimal Complete Verifiable Example: ```python import numpy as np import xarray as xr import xrft.xrft as xrft data = np.random.random((150, 150)) coords1 = np.fft.fftshift(np.fft.fftfreq(150, 200/150)) da = xr.DataArray(data, dims=["d1", "d2"], coords={"d1": coords1, "d2": coords1}) fda = xrft.idft(da) ff_da = xrft.dft(fda) print(np.allclose(da.d1, ff_da.d1, rtol=1e-14, atol=1e-16)) xr.align(da, ff_da, join='exact') ``` Anything else we need to know?: I am happy to work on a PR if the core devs can confirm they would approve the change.
